Output ef938752436832677dbcf19bf648a180184b54c5e067693d334b9e5cb9ea35d3:0

value
18763118
script pubkey
OP_0 OP_PUSHBYTES_20 c114183e5a2b3c435b8086bebf2e6d9f238d7011
address
bc1qcy2ps0j69v7yxkuqs6lt7tndnu3c6uq3fnyd7d
transaction
ef938752436832677dbcf19bf648a180184b54c5e067693d334b9e5cb9ea35d3
spent
true